Output ed63f116a461af0c569fa63eb3ee2262f77033acb45984aafa7c8e899da9e6cf:36

value
990716
script pubkey
OP_0 OP_PUSHBYTES_20 dddd4ee52a3cf9bc61d2989fb6a8d96f91b3f605
address
bc1qmhw5aef28numccwjnz0md2xed7gm8as9tt9ujv
transaction
ed63f116a461af0c569fa63eb3ee2262f77033acb45984aafa7c8e899da9e6cf
confirmations
4095
spent
true